TICKET PARITY-218 — Swiftly SDK: bring Kotlin client up to par with the Swift one

Welcome, new folks — easy starter ticket. The Brambleport Kotlin SDK is missing batched uploads and offline queueing that the Swift SDK has had since spring. Nothing scary, mostly porting. Check the parity matrix on the wiki first. Repro and test against the build tagged below.

trace token, kajeg-tadup: htk31_ea4436123ab4c9e337062126feef2c5

Onboarding — Stormrelay Fan-Out

Stormrelay fans alerts from the Caldbeck feed to regional queues. Review rule: every consumer change needs a replay test. Queue credentials rotate weekly. If rotation fails and the broker seals, unseal via the ops shell on node one. The shell asks for the recovery passphrase, which appears directly below this sentence.

strongbox words: rusael-wenmir-quenir-ralvan-novix-holath-belax

Ticket QX-2241: Vault locked for Splitwren assignment service

Reviewer: the experiment-assignment config vault auto-locked after three failed rotations during Friday's deploy. Bucketing still serves from cache, so traffic is unaffected, but we cannot edit allocations. Please verify the unlock procedure in my patch, then restore access using the passphrase below.

recovery phrase for fajeg-kawep: druix-gorius-briax-ulaeth-fraox-lammir-pelox-jormir-pelwyn-julir